How Will Skipton’s Partnership with Uinsure Benefit Its Members?

Skipton Building Society has formed a partnership with the award-winning insurtech provider, Uinsure, a collaboration poised to offer more accessible, affordable, and straightforward home insurance solutions to its members. Being one of the leading financial institutions, Skipton’s decision to align with Uinsure showcases a strategic move to enhance the insurance experience through advanced technology. Uinsure is known for generating 5 Star Defaqto-rated quotes from premier UK insurers, thus presenting the best value options to customers. This move promises to bring quality and ease to the insurance process for Skipton’s members.

The growth of Uinsure has largely been driven by strategic alliances within the banking and financial sectors. This partnership reflects Skipton’s dedication to providing essential tools that support its members’ significant life milestones. Umera Patel, Product Lead for Partnerships at Skipton, emphasized this commitment, highlighting the importance of collaboration in delivering superior customer experiences. On the other side, Lauren Bagley, Chief Distribution Officer at Uinsure, expressed enthusiasm for the partnership, noting the shared commitment of both organizations to enhance member experiences through streamlined technology.
